Default Motorcraft full synthetic manual transmission fluid okay for '89 Civic?

I have an '89 Civic & wanted to use Motorcraft full synthetic manual transmission fluid (XT-M5-QS).

The guy at the Honda dealership said that 5w-30 was fine, but I was going to try something that might make the transmission last forever.

Default Re: Motorcraft full synthetic manual transmission fluid okay for '89 Civic?

Should work fine - most every oil does.
Some synthetics are too slippery and don't allow the syncros to work properly.
You would have to try it out.

Using Honda MTF would be the best bet however it carries a price tag.
